Bio

Luke de Leseleuc is a Canadian Contemporary Pop/Rock artist with an addiction/recovery twist.

Originally from St. Jean Sur-Richelieu Quebec Luke now lives in Ste. Marie, QC.

His current CD is House of Broken Doors 

Luke's music is very transparent. His unique approach while sharing his story, his struggles and his darkest moments, sets him apart from the mainstream. His music tends to tug at your heart strings and then at times, it makes you think about what’s important in life. 

His forty year musical career includes stints with Full House, OWB, and Torn’n Fraid. One of Luke’s musical highlights was sharing the stage and playing with one of the world’s greatest harmonica players, Darrell Mansfield on Memorial Day 2008 at Ocean Beach California in front of 30,000 people. Luke's current album House of Broken Doors was recorded at Oakstone Studio in Victoria BC with Engineer/Producer Dennis Ferbey.
